📍 2. Choosing the Best Location
Location is the most important factor in Mumbai.
🏙️ Top Luxury Areas:
- South Mumbai (Malabar Hill, Marine Drive)
- Bandra (Bandra West)
- Juhu
- Powai
- Worli
💰 Land Price (Approx 2026):
- ₹50,000 – ₹2,00,000+ per sq ft (depending on area)
👉 Sea-facing properties cost much higher.
💰 3. Budget Planning (Total Cost)
Luxury homes in Mumbai require a very high budget.
💸 Estimated Cost Breakdown:
| Category | Cost |
|---|---|
| Land | ₹10 crore – ₹200+ crore |
| Construction | ₹4,000 – ₹10,000 per sq ft |
| Interior Design | ₹3,000 – ₹8,000 per sq ft |
| Furniture & Decor | ₹50 lakh – ₹5 crore |
| Total Cost | ₹15 crore – ₹300+ crore |
